Your data contains dates in the format dd/mm/yyyy.
For instance the input date 13/01/2024 is formatted as day/month/year. But the report expects dates in the format mm/dd/yyyy where the month value should not exceed 12. So when the report encounters a date with a month value greater than 12 it would create an error.
How does the column look like before the transformation? i guess the "dates" are in a format which the function cannot handle by default. maybe you have to adjust the function call with an optional culture parameter or a format specification.
